Ordinals
beta
Address 3ASzhXCwaLfPshwonXGjyEAAtVysAYdCpR
sat balance
5734
runes balances
outputs
8b9bbf9855a2aefc43af3e640bf73cdbfc9bc881cf2fcf164136ccd0ab6f28dc:3